Output 124303736350a02710f38794900a66b7bf24d67190e68d9eeff329158388598e:0

value
81420
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b3d60d819494156b07a5342e6169b7e3a9a13f3 OP_EQUAL
address
3P8rFGCDJDtXq9w6wbPH2w4thrD6PAFkzD
transaction
124303736350a02710f38794900a66b7bf24d67190e68d9eeff329158388598e
spent
true